Procter & Gamble (P&G) is one of the world's leading consumer goods companies, founded in 1837 and headquartered in Cincinnati, Ohio, USA. As the tenth most admired company in the Fortune 500, P&G holds a significant position in the global market due to its extensive product line and strong brand influence. Its products cover multiple areas including personal care, skincare, cosmetics, baby products, hygiene products, and household goods, meeting diverse consumer needs in daily life.
The history and development of Procter & Gamble
Procter & Gamble's history dates back to 1837, when its two founders, William Procter and James Gamble, established the company in Cincinnati. Initially, P&G primarily produced candles and soaps, but as market demands changed, the company gradually expanded its product line, entering more consumer goods sectors. P&G experienced rapid growth in the late 19th and early 20th centuries, gradually becoming a global leader in the consumer goods industry through continuous innovation and acquisitions.
In the 20th century, Procter & Gamble continued to expand its business, launching many globally renowned brands such as Crest, Pampers, and Pantene. These brands not only achieved tremendous success in the market but also earned Procter & Gamble widespread consumer trust and loyalty. Furthermore, through continuous technological innovation and marketing strategies, Procter & Gamble further solidified its position in the global market.
Procter & Gamble's brands and products
Procter & Gamble (P&G) owns numerous well-known brands covering multiple product categories, including personal care products, skincare products, cosmetics, baby products, hygiene products, and household goods. Below is an introduction to some of P&G's famous brands:
- Pantene : Pantene is a globally renowned shampoo brand, known for its products that nourish and repair damaged hair. Pantene's product line includes shampoos, conditioners, and hair masks, and is loved by consumers.
- Rejoice : Rejoice is another shampoo brand under Procter & Gamble, known for its smoothing and silky effects. Rejoice's product line covers multiple categories including shampoo, conditioner, and hair masks.
- Clairol : Clairol is a hair coloring brand under Procter & Gamble, favored by consumers for its wide range of colors and gentle formulas. Clairol's product line includes hair coloring, shampoo, and conditioner.
- Crest : Crest is a globally renowned oral care brand, best known for its toothpaste and toothbrush products. Crest's product line covers multiple categories including toothpaste, toothbrushes, and mouthwash, committed to providing consumers with comprehensive oral care solutions.
- Whisper : Whisper is a feminine hygiene brand under Procter & Gamble, known for its comfortable and safe sanitary napkins. Whisper's product line includes sanitary napkins, panty liners, tampons, and more, meeting women's needs during different menstrual periods.
- Pampers : Pampers is a globally renowned brand of baby diapers, known for its soft and highly absorbent products. Pampers' product line includes diapers, pull-ups, wipes, and more, providing comprehensive care solutions for babies.
In addition to the brands mentioned above, Procter & Gamble owns many other well-known brands, such as Ariel, Tide, Gillette, and Oral-B. These brands have achieved great success in the global market, earning Procter & Gamble widespread consumer trust and loyalty.
Procter & Gamble's global market and influence
Procter & Gamble (P&G), a leading global consumer goods company, boasts a broad market presence and influence worldwide. Its products are sold in over 180 countries and regions, covering markets in North America, Europe, Asia, Latin America, and Africa. Through continuous technological innovation and market expansion, P&G has further solidified its position in the global market.
Procter & Gamble (P&G) boasts a strong brand influence and market share globally. Its brands enjoy high brand awareness and reputation worldwide, and are beloved by consumers. P&G further enhances its brand influence and market share through continuous technological innovation and effective marketing strategies.
